Market types and how navi bet structures them
La Liga markets on navi bet fall into several categories:
- Match outcome: Win, draw, or loss for either team. Odds reflect the probability of each result based on team form, head-to-head history, and current standings.
- Goal totals: Over/under markets on combined goals scored in a match. We set thresholds (e.g., over 2.5 goals) and update odds as match time approaches.
- Player performance: Individual player markets — goals scored, assists, cards received — tracked across the season.
- Season-long markets: Top scorer, relegated teams, league champions. These markets remain open throughout the season and settle at season end.
